Survey on Food Security Act Conservation Compliance (GAO-03-492SP) |
Q24e. In your county, how did each of the following changes in the Federal Agriculture Improvement and Reform Act of 1996 (farm bill) strengthen or weaken monitoring of HELC compliance?: Eliminated graduated reductions in program benefits for conservation compliance violations. |
Significantly strengthened (percent) | Strengthened (percent) | Neither strengthened nor weakened (percent) | Weakened (percent) | Significantly weakend (percent) | Number of respondents | |
Alabama | 0.0 | 7.9 | 55.3 | 31.6 | 5.3 | 38 |
Arkansas | 0.0 | 21.1 | 68.4 | 10.5 | 0.0 | 19 |
California | 0.0 | 23.1 | 69.2 | 7.7 | 0.0 | 13 |
Colorado | 0.0 | 26.7 | 66.7 | 6.7 | 0.0 | 30 |
Florida | 0.0 | 30.0 | 40.0 | 30.0 | 0.0 | 10 |
Georgia | 0.0 | 13.3 | 71.1 | 11.1 | 4.4 | 45 |
Iowa | 0.0 | 19.7 | 46.5 | 21.1 | 12.7 | 71 |
Idaho | 0.0 | 0.0 | 80.0 | 13.3 | 6.7 | 15 |
Illinois | 1.6 | 21.0 | 59.7 | 14.5 | 3.2 | 62 |
Indiana | 0.0 | 14.6 | 64.6 | 16.7 | 4.2 | 48 |
Kansas | 0.0 | 22.4 | 61.8 | 14.5 | 1.3 | 76 |
Kentucky | 0.0 | 11.7 | 83.3 | 5.0 | 0.0 | 60 |
Louisiana | 0.0 | 20.0 | 60.0 | 16.0 | 4.0 | 25 |
Maryland | 0.0 | 8.3 | 66.7 | 25.0 | 0.0 | 12 |
Michigan | 0.0 | 5.4 | 78.4 | 13.5 | 2.7 | 37 |
Minnesota | 0.0 | 10.0 | 66.7 | 20.0 | 3.3 | 60 |
Missouri | 0.0 | 15.5 | 60.6 | 22.5 | 1.4 | 71 |
Mississippi | 1.7 | 22.4 | 63.8 | 10.3 | 1.7 | 58 |
Montana | 0.0 | 12.5 | 71.9 | 15.6 | 0.0 | 32 |
North Carolina | 2.1 | 25.0 | 54.2 | 16.7 | 2.1 | 48 |
North Dakota | 4.8 | 14.3 | 59.5 | 16.7 | 4.8 | 42 |
Nebraska | 0.0 | 19.0 | 50.8 | 22.2 | 7.9 | 63 |
New Mexico | 0.0 | 25.0 | 56.3 | 18.8 | 0.0 | 16 |
New York | 0.0 | 15.2 | 66.7 | 9.1 | 9.1 | 33 |
Ohio | 2.4 | 16.7 | 59.5 | 14.3 | 7.1 | 42 |
Oklahoma | 0.0 | 19.1 | 63.8 | 10.6 | 6.4 | 47 |
Oregon | 0.0 | 20.0 | 53.3 | 13.3 | 13.3 | 15 |
Pennsylvania | 0.0 | 27.6 | 65.5 | 6.9 | 0.0 | 29 |
South Carolina | 0.0 | 26.3 | 68.4 | 5.3 | 0.0 | 19 |
South Dakota | 0.0 | 10.9 | 56.5 | 28.3 | 4.3 | 46 |
Tennessee | 0.0 | 13.6 | 72.7 | 13.6 | 0.0 | 44 |
Texas | 0.0 | 14.4 | 59.8 | 23.7 | 2.1 | 97 |
Utah | 0.0 | 0.0 | 100.0 | 0.0 | 0.0 | 8 |
Virginia | 0.0 | 25.0 | 50.0 | 25.0 | 0.0 | 28 |
Washington | 0.0 | 11.1 | 55.6 | 22.2 | 11.1 | 18 |
Wisconsin | 0.0 | 20.5 | 54.5 | 20.5 | 4.5 | 44 |
West Virginia | 0.0 | 7.1 | 92.9 | 0.0 | 0.0 | 14 |
States with fewer than 15 respondents | 2.1 | 12.8 | 72.3 | 8.5 | 4.3 | 47 |
All States | 0.5 | 16.7 | 62.9 | 16.3 | 3.6 | 1,482 |
